The Trick: Turning Everyday Items into Clever Helpers
Here it is: Did you know that most aluminum foil and plastic wrap boxes have built-in side tabs to hold the roll in place?
Yes, really! Take a look at the sides of the box — you’ll see small punch-in tabs labeled “Push Here” or “Lock Tabs.”
Once you press them in, they hold the roll securely, so it doesn’t pop out when you pull or tear a sheet. Simple, genius, and... something most people never notice.
Why This Matters
Without using those tabs, the roll tends to jump out of the box, tangle up, or unravel — leading to wasted foil or wrap and a minor dose of kitchen frustration. But with the tabs pressed in:
-
The roll stays centered
-
You get smoother tearing
-
No more one-handed juggling act
-
It just makes the whole process easier

Other “Never Realized” Kitchen Discoveries
Once you’ve had your mind blown by the foil box trick, here are a few more fun things people are surprised to learn:
-
Soda can tabs = straw holders: The hole in the tab perfectly holds a straw in place.
-
Pot handles = spoon holders: The hole in the handle isn’t just for hanging — it’s meant to rest a spoon while cooking.
-
Tic Tac lids = one-at-a-time dispenser: Flip it upside down and shake — the lid has a groove that holds exactly one Tic Tac.
